Bronco WBB won a thriller in Las Vegas yesterday
And boy was it a doozy. 17 lead changes. An improbable three by the Lobos to tie it up with three seconds left. An even more improbabler (that misspelling is intentional by the way) by Bronco Senior Brooke Pahukoa to win it. A GREAT showing by the women’s team.

The W gives the Broncos 23 wins on the season. Remarkable. It also gives them their their entry to the Mountain West Conference semifinals where they run into the #1 seed Colorado State. Like the Lobos before, Boise State split the regular season matchup. Boise State took the first meeting 51-45 at Fort Collins. Colorado State took the next one, in Boise, 60-53. Kind of a head-scratcher that the away teams won, but oh well. The game tips off at 7:30 tonight. Try to tune in and cheer on Boise State.
Chandler Hutchison and Paris Austin get all-MWC honors
This time by the coaches. Mr. Hutchison made first team while Mr. Austin made honorable mention. Hutchison’s selection is well-deserved. Austin’s I am fine with (also obviously deserved). Also: Hutchison honored as an All-District player by the USBWA. Congratulations to both these guys.

Former Bronco star James Webb III out with injury
This is a disappointing thing as he’s out for the rest of the season. He’s had himself quite the D-League season so far. He even got to 40 points in a game.
Here is to a quick recovery so he can get back on the court (eventually).
